
Shingo Katori is the youngest member of SMAP, a very popular Japanese idol group. Katori is probably best known for cross-dressing as the character “Shingo Mama” (慎吾ママ) on the variety show Sata Suma.
He released a top-selling CD single “Shingo Mama no Oha Rock” (慎吾ママのおはロック), a karaoke favourite of mine. The video is below.
This is a children’s song and the chorus loosely translates as “In the morning I suck mayonnaise”
Shingo Mama’s trademark phrase is “Ohhā!” (おっはー), short for “Ohayō!” (おはよう “Good morning!”).
